Lot Essay

The Rolex Ref. 2508 was introduced in the mid-1930’s and has the distinction of being the first chronograph wristwatch with two registers on the dial and two pushers on the case. While the early examples are distinguished by oval-shaped chronograph pushers, the later models were produced with rectangular pushers. The present example presents a wonderfully-aged salmon dial with blued steel hands and has oval pushers for the chronograph function.
